We go back to the Pee-Wee’s Playhouse well for today’s holiday tune, from the one and only Grace Jones!

The premise of this one is wild even by the Playhouse’s standard: Reba the Mail Lady drops by to tell Pee-Wee that someone sent him a gigantic package, and when he opens the wooden crate, Grace Jones is inside. “This isn’t the White House!” she says, and only then does Reba realize that the crate had been sent to the wrong house. Making lemons out of lemonade, Grace offers to sing a song before heading to Washington.

It’s even weirder than it sounds, which means it’s just right.
